(2) The persons appointed under subsection (1)(e) shall be appointed by the Cabinet Secretary from among members nominated by their relevant professional associations, each of which shall nominate two candidates in each category taking into consideration gender, ethnicity and regional balance. (3) The nominations under subsection (1)(e) shall be done within a period of thirty days from the date of occurrence of the vacancy, and where the relevant association or institution fails to provide the nomination, the Cabinet Secretary shall nominate representatives from such associations or institutions. (4) A person appointed as a member of the Board under subsection (1)(a) and (e) shall serve for a term of three years and shall be eligible for reappointment for a further and final term of three years but may cease to be a member of the Board if— (a) at any time the member resigns from office by giving notice, in writing, to the President or Cabinet Secretary, respectively; (b) has been absent from three consecutive meetings of the Board without permission of the chairperson; (c) is convicted of an offence and sentenced to imprisonment for a term exceeding six months without the option of a fine; or (d) is incapacitated by prolonged physical or mental illness from performing his duties as a member of the Board. (5) The Board shall be a body corporate with perpetual succession and a common seal, and shall be capable in its corporate name, of— (a) suing and being sued; (b) taking, purchasing or otherwise acquiring, charging and disposing of movable and immovable property; (c) borrowing money; entering into contracts; and (d) doing or performing all other things or acts necessary for the proper performance of its functions under this Act."
